It’s an age old question, is it not? That with the new year one should get a new computer? I firmly believe so, or atleast every 3 or 4 years anyway.

I just upgraded machines, actually haven’t completed the leap but purchased a new box. I have finally taken a step away from my (knock on wood) trusy dual 800 Mhz. G4 tower, and purchased a dual 2.7 Ghz G5 PowerMac with a sweet arsonel of features:

- 512MB DDR400 SDRAM ##- hmmm, which will need to be upgraded
- 250GB Serial ATA ## might need a new back up drive for this baby!
- 16x SuperDrive (double-layer) ##- now, that’s fast
- Three PCI Slots ##- ok, room to expand
- ATI Radeon 9650 ##- yes, it’ll power a 30″ Apple Display when I have a couple grand to drop down, but it won’t handle my already owned 22″ Apple Display with an ADC jack :-(
